Abstract

The objective of this research was the elaboration and validation of an instrument to the objective of this research was to elaborate and validate an instrument for measuring the factors influencing on algebraic learning achievement. With this purpose to verify the usefulness and validity of the instrument, the analysis of factors influencing on algebraic learning achievement was used in this research project. The designed instrument had 60 items that identified the perception of the students with respect to 7 variables: achievement emotions, engagement to learning, and student faith in teacher, achievement motivation, categorization skill, mathematical representation, and algebraic learning achievement. 160 surveys were applied randomly in different organizations during 2022. The results of the validation were as follows. The instrument had content validity through the Panel of Experts, and the reliability with Conbrach alpha. This showed that they were interval consistent. The results of Kendall coefficient of concordance of items of characteristic factor variables were also found. Each item of each factor variable had a concordance with the other items which were statistically significant. The validity of the construct was found with the test KMO and the sphericity of Bartlett. The contributions of this article were one questionnaire and one examination that could be applied to all demonstration schools, since it is regularly associated with algebraic learning achievement in the schools under the university sector. It could be concluded that the instrument met the optimal validity and could be used in the future school research studies.
